The remains of soldiers killed 200 years ago are buried again

The Dhaka Times Desk A rare example of unity between the two countries was established by the reburial of the remains of French and Russian soldiers killed in Napoleon's failed Moscow campaign in 1812, 200 years ago.

In the western Russian city of Smolensk, the remains of 126 people killed during the bloodiest battle of Napoleon's Russian campaign in 1812 are being reburied.

The remains of soldiers killed almost 200 years ago are being reburied this year as part of France's biennial commemoration of the deaths of military leaders.

Descendants of the victims and dozens of re-enactors will attend the cemetery in the town of Viezma, more than 200 kilometers west of Moscow. Re-enactors will bring out the atmosphere of the wartime period. Archaeologists from both countries discovered the remains of 120 soldiers, 3 women and 3 teenagers in a mass grave in 2019.

The excavation was led by Pierre Malinovsky, head of the Kremlin-linked Foundation for the Development of Russian-French Historical Initiative.

It is thought that the three women, 'vivendières' or French troops associated with the expedition, may have administered first aid to the soldiers and served in the canteen, and the three teenagers may have been members of the orchestra.

They are believed to have died at the Battle of Viezma on 3 November 1812, at the beginning of Napoleon's withdrawal from Moscow before the horrors of crossing the Berezina River.

The ceremony, which commemorates and buries the war dead with a song salute, is expected to be seen as a rare moment of unity amid a growing crackdown on political opponents in Russia and tensions between Russia and Europe.

Descendants of French and Russian military leaders who took part in the war will gather here, Pierre Malinowski told the news agency, in this reunion they also remember those who died more than 200 years ago.

Yulia Khitrovo, a descendant of Russian field marshal Mikhail Kutuzov, considered a national hero who resisted Napoleon's campaign, also said 'Their death created equality; They are now all in one grave.'

Prince Joassim Murat, a descendant of one of Napoleon's generals, said the event would once be seen as a 'symbol of mutual respect' between the warring parties.
